The 12th Lecture-Concert by Izumiko Aoyagi, a pianist and writer with a 30-year career as a leading Debussy researcher, will be held. This time, Tsubasa Tatsuno, an up-and-coming pianist who aspires to perform Debussy's complete works, will be the guest to unravel the fascination of Debussy under the theme of "Debussy and Dance. In addition to his solo pieces, Tsubasa Tatsuno will perform a series of pieces closely related to Butoh, such as "Prelude to the Afternoon of a Pastor" and "Yugi" arranged by Yuji Takahashi. Please enjoy the colorful picture scroll of sound painted with rich resonance along with the lecture that delves deeply into Debussy from both the viewpoints of music and literature.
